使用matalab的函数imgradient求一张图的梯度值,并把梯度值展示出来
时间: 2024-05-09 18:17:33 浏览: 90
matlab计算梯度
你好,对于你的问题,我可以直接回答。使用Matlab的函数imgradient可以求一张图的梯度值,代码如下:
```matlab
I = imread('image.jpg'); % 读取图像
[Gmag, Gdir] = imgradient(I); % 计算图像梯度值
imshowpair(Gmag, Gdir, 'montage'); % 展示梯度值
```
以上代码中,imread是读取图像的函数,imgradient是求梯度值的函数,imshowpair是展示梯度值的函数。展示出来的梯度值将会显示出图像的轮廓信息。
亲,当你问我我在前面对你说了什么时,我要讲一个笑话:
为什么程序员总是困? 因为他们会 Debug(等待双关语哄堂大笑中~)
阅读全文